Bush Marks Colombia's Independence

Jul 22, 2008
Story Timeline:  81 days

WASHINGTON (UPI via COMTEX) -- U.S. President George Bush Tuesday marked the 198th anniversary of Colombia's independence, saying President Alvaro Uribe has shown great courage. Bush, using the occasion to urge Congress to approve the Colombia Free Trade Agreement, hailed the long diplomatic relationship between Colombia and the United States, noting the fledgling U.S. republic was among the first to establish relations with its neighbor to the south, which was established under the rule of law. Bush said Colombia has come back from the brink of becoming a failed state under pressure from the drug cartels and Marxist rebels as a result of Plan Colombia, which began during the Clinton administration.
